About the Role
We are looking for an experienced HRSG/Boiler Stress Engineer to perform advanced mechanical, thermal, and structural analysis for Heat Recovery Steam Generators (HRSGs) and boiler pressure part components. This role focuses on ensuring safe, reliable, and optimized performance under complex thermal cycles, transient loading, and high‑pressure operating conditions. Ideal for engineers with strong FEA, ASME code knowledge, and power‑plant/HRSG domain expertise.
Key Responsibilities
Structural & Thermal Stress Analysis
- Perform detailed stress analysis (static, thermal, transient, fatigue, creep, buckling) for HRSG/boiler pressure parts.
- Run thermal transient simulations for startup/shutdown cycles, load swings, and temperature gradients.
- Evaluate mechanical integrity of tube bundles, headers, drums, casing, ductwork, piping connections, and welded joints.
- Assess high‑temperature material behavior including thermal fatigue, creep, and oxidation.
Design Review & Code Compliance
- Ensure compliance with ASME Section I, Section VIII, B31.1, EN12952/EN12953, and other applicable global standards.
- Review vendor calculations and verify alignment with engineering best practices.
- Provide actionable design recommendations and optimization insights to engineering teams.
Data Interpretation & Technical Support
- Interpret heat balance diagrams, operational data, PT cycles, and transient conditions to define realistic load cases.
- Convert operating profiles into accurate boundary conditions for FEA models.
- Support root-cause investigations for cracking, thermal distortion, and tube/pipe failures.
Simulation & Modeling
- Build, refine, and validate FEA models using ANSYS, HyperMesh, Abaqus, or equivalent tools.
- Identify stress hotspots through detailed post-processing and propose corrective design solutions.
Collaboration & Reviews
- Work closely with process, design, manufacturing, and field engineering teams to define engineering requirements.
- Participate in design reviews and engineering audits, offering specialized stress‑related insights.
Documentation & Reporting
- Prepare high‑quality stress analysis reports, calculation files, engineering notes, and technical documentation.
- Present analysis outcomes to internal teams and customers when required.
Required Skills & Qualifications
-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Mechanical Engineering, Thermal Engineering, or related fields.
- Strong understanding of solid mechanics, pressure part design, thermal‑mechanical interaction, and high‑temperature material behavior.
- Hands‑on experience with FEA tools (ANSYS/Abaqus/HyperMesh).
- Ability to interpret engineering drawings, boiler assemblies, and fabrication details.
- Understanding of HRSG/boiler operation, startup behavior, cycling impacts, and transient thermal effects.
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ience with turbomachinery, power plant systems, HRSG OEMs, boiler manufacturers, or EPC projects.
- Knowledge of creep‑fatigue interaction, weld assessments, and remaining life evaluations.
- Exposure to NDE methods, inspection data analysis, and field troubleshooting activities.
